I'm having problems getting plugins working. I was able to use it
previously, but I can no longer even run `forrest init-plugins`.
Q: If it was working before, what have you done to make it stop
working?
A: I started making modifications to the ODT plugin's
stylesheets. While testing I noticed it wasn't working. After
searching the archives, I decided to try checking out a fresh
copy from svn. Unfortunately (after changing $FORREST_HOME to
point to the fresh svn checkout) I receive the same error.
The plugin is not defined in any of plugins descriptor file
because it have never been deployed in the forrest site.
Correct evaluation (i.e. not in the whiteboard plugin descriptor
file), wrong reason.
All plugins should appear in the descriptor file. These entries
must be added manually at this time There is an issue to generate
them from the plugin build information, I've done about 50% of the
work towards this, but not found the time for the other 50% yet.
Two solutions :
First the simple one :
cd $FORREST_HOME/plugins/org.apache.forrest.plugin.input.odt//
$FORREST_HOME/tools/ant/bin/ant local-deploy
Second, much more complicated but no need of further local-
deployment :
Define the plugin in a file of your choice (let's say
MyPluginsDescriptor.xml)
